TECHNICAL DATA SHEET
Denomination: DOC
Typology: Red wine
Grape varieties: Tintilia 100%
Winery: Di Majo Norante
Country: Italy
Region: Molise
Alcohol content: 13.5%
Format: cl 75
Vinification: Vinification takes place with maceration in contact with the skins for about 1 month followed by malolactic fermentation. The wine then ages partly in barriques and partly in steel tanks, resting for about 6 months in bottles before release.
TASTING NOTES.
Color: Intense ruby red with purplish highlights.
Bouquet: The nose opens with a rich bouquet, characterized by hints of plum, enriched by pleasant spicy nuances
Taste: The palate is soft, velvety and pleasantly fruity, with a good structure.
PAIRINGS: Because of its structure, it accompanies rich dishes, especially white and red meats, game and aged cheeses.
FRUITY: Serve at 18°C
